Disability Living Allowance- Disability Living Allowance (DLA) individuals with disabilities in the United Kingdom. It is intended to provide financial support to help cover the extra costs associated with living with a disability. DLA is not means-tested, so it does not take into account an individual’s income or savings when determining eligibility. Instead, it focuses on the impact of the disability on a person’s daily life and their ability to carry out essential tasks. The allowance is divided into two components: the care component, which provides financial assistance for personal care needs, and the mobility component, which helps with transportation costs.

The amount of DLA awarded depends on the severity of the disability and how it affects the individual’s ability to function independently. It is important to note that DLA is gradually being replaced by a new benefit called Personal Independence Payment (PIP), which has slightly different eligibility criteria and assessment processes. However, individuals who were receiving DLA before the transition will continue to receive it until they are invited to apply for PIP. How long is DLA taking?

After submitting your claim, the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) will send you a letter or text message within two weeks to acknowledge their receipt of your application. If you don’t receive any communication from them during this period, it’s advisable to contact the DLA helpline. It typically takes up to three months to receive a ‘decision letter,’ which outlines the outcome of your claim. The decision letter will inform you if you’re eligible for Disability Living Allowance (DLA) and at what rate. It may also provide information on when and how frequently your payment will be made, along with any other instructions or requirements that are necessary to continue receiving benefits.

Disability Living Allowance Payment Rates 2024

The receipt of the Disability Living Allowance 2024 relies on the health condition that impacts you.

It consists of one maintenance section and the Mobility section.

Class Care part weekly rate Mobility part weekly rate 
Lowest£26.90£26.90
Middle£68.10NIL
Highest£101.75£71.00

How long can you claim disability living allowance?

If your birth date is on or before 8 April 1948, you will continue to receive DLA, as long as you remain eligible for it. Conversely, if you were born after the aforementioned date, your DLA will terminate. You will be notified of the exact date when this will happen through a letter. You will continue to receive DLA until that specified end date. It should be noted that for those whose DLA stops, they may be able to apply for Personal Independence Payment (PIP) instead.

Does DLA affect universal credit?

If you receive Personal Independence Payment (PIP) or Disability Living Allowance (DLA), you will continue to receive them in addition to your Universal Credit payment. PIP is gradually taking the place of Disability Living Allowance. These benefits are provided if your condition is sufficiently severe to meet the eligibility criteria.

Does DLA get backdated?

DLA can be paid from the start of your claim. It cannot be backdated. Your claim will start on the date the form is received or the date you call the enquiry line (if you return the claim pack within 6 weeks).

How long does DLA take to process?

You'll normally get a 'decision letter' within 3 months. If your claim is successful, the decision letter will tell you how much you'll get and for how long. If your claim isn't successful, the decision letter will outline the reasons.
